- Definition
- A steroid ester that is betamethasone in which the hydroxy hydrogens at positions 17 and 21 are replaced by propanoyl groups. It is used in combination with calcipotriene hydrate, a synthetic vitamin D analogue, for the topical treatment of plaque psoriasis in adult patients.
